When executing npm run test:js, I see this error scroll by:
Error during attestation validation: Error: Invalid signature v value

Tests seem to pass though. I suspect we're not awaiting an async function somewhere in the user resource tests, so mocha is not detecting the error. This happens in CI too. For example:
